    Anyone have an HP Mini.. I just got the 110-1030NR

    Discussion in 'HP' started by AaronCW, Jul 16, 2009.

    I really like this little baby. Glossy finish leaves fingerprints but its not so bad except the bezel around the screen. The outside top finish has a swirl pattern on it and fingerprints are not so noticeable.

    Stock configuration:
    1GB Ram
    Atom N270 1.6Ghz
    WinXP SP3
    Webcam / Mic
    6 Cell Battery
    Wifi B/g
    Ethernet Port
    VGA Port
    3 USB
    Audio Jack
    Card Reader

    I like the keyboard ALOT. It's something like 95% the size of a regular keyboard and it feels like it to. Nothing notable out of place for me. The shift keys are present on both sides of the keyboard where they should be.

    The on board mouse / trackpad takes some getting used to because the buttons are on the left and right sides.

    Screen size is 1024x576, which deprives you of a little real estate. However in surfing the web with Firefox I have not had to do very much side scrolling. You can unhide higher resolutions for hooking up to larger monitors. If no external monitor is present you can scroll your laptop screen around at higher resolution.

    Sound fidelity is not great, but not awful. It does come across fairly loud for a laptop though which is a plus in my book.

    I've loaded up Steam on here and downloaded Monkey Island which runs great of course, also Ultima Online runs perfect. I'll try WoW when I get home.

    The webcam I think is 0.3 MP so it's not great but it works and if you have a decent connection the picture is pretty clear if there is not a lot of movement going on.

    Majorly impressed with the speed of Windows with 1GB of ram. I guess it's all because of the N270 but I am very very pleased and even suprised at how fast this little thing is. Boot up = 20 to 30 seconds from power on. Surfing, downloading, installing software all exceeded my expectations by far.

    Battery life also exceeds expectations. I thought maybe I would get a solid 3-4 hours... but right now I'm going on 5 hours of constant use including: heavy surfing, some email and about 45 minutes of gmail video chat, downloading, installing and running Ultima Online (1.5 hrs of play) and Steam + Steam Games (1 hr of play), surfing and purchasing on iTunes, and watching movie trailers. I've got 17% battery left, and I started at 88%.

    Anyway, very pleased so far.

    I've been looking into one of these for my mom for her birthday. I have heard mixed results on weather this supports more than 1 GB of RAM. Not bad for XP but I'd like to put Windows 7 on it for her.

    I am also looking at these for my wife, but I would definitely choose the 1366x768 screen and the n280 Atom, and I really hope that I can put at least 2gb ram on it.
